Around half of the Australian population currently has private health cover – but many of us don’t know what we’re covered for, how we should be best using it and if we could be getting a better deal somewhere else.
Have a think about your answers to the following questions:
- Who is covered by your policy?
- Is it the right set of people?
- If you have children, are they still covered?
- What health conditions do you and your family want to be covered for?
- Are you covered for those?
- If you’ve used your insurance, were you happy with your cover?
- If not, what else did you need?
- How much do you pay?
- Do you have preferred health practitioners?
- Does your insurer have contracts with them?
How to check:
- PrivateHealth.gov.au- the federal government website with details about Private Health Insurance. Search for your health fund and your policy to find the details of what you’re covered for.
- Your insurer’s website – look for the Product Disclosure Statement (PDS) for the most detailed information
